RedFlow Ltd. engages in the sale, manufacture, and ongoing development of zinc-bromine flowing electrolyte battery. The company is headquartered in Brisbane, Queensland. The company went IPO on 2010-12-14. The Company’s batteries are modular, scalable, fire-safe, and capable of 100% depth of discharge. They can also operate in a range of environments without supplemental heating or cooling and offer an extended life with minimal degradation over time. The Company’s smart, self-protecting storage technology offers solutions, including a hibernation feature, secure remote management, a simple recycling path, and sustained energy delivery throughout its operating life. Its solutions include ZBM3 Battery, Energy Pod and Battery Management System. Energy Pod is a modular energy storage system designed for scalable industrial, commercial, telecommunications and grid-scale applications. Its energy storage solutions are used by more than 250 sites in over nine countries.
